LAKE COUNTY ACER PROGRAM is a public high school that is part of the LAKE school district, located in TAVARES, FL with about 10 students offering grade levels from 6th Grade to 12th Grade.

The **LAKE COUNTY ACER PROGRAM** (Alternative Center for Educational Recovery) is a specialized educational facility located in Tavares, Florida, operating under the Lake County Schools district. Unlike a traditional high school, the ACER program is designed to provide a structured, supportive environment for students who have faced academic or behavioral challenges in their home schools. The program focuses on credit recovery, social-emotional learning, and personalized instruction to help students get back on track toward graduation and academic success.

By providing a smaller, more focused setting, the ACER program allows students to work at their own pace with closer supervision from teachers and staff. The curriculum is tailored to address individual needs, aiming to remove the barriers that may have previously hindered a student’s progress. The goal of the program is to equip students with both the academic credits and the personal responsibility skills necessary to either return to their zoned high school or successfully complete their high school diploma requirements within the district.

* A public charter school is a publicly funded school that is typically governed by a group or organization under a legislative contract with the state, the district, or another entity. The charter exempts the school from certain state or local rules and regulations.

1 The National School Lunch Program (NSLP) provides eligible students with free or reduced-price lunch

2 Title I, Part A (Title I) of the Elementary and Secondary Education Act provides supplemental financial assistance to school districts for children from low-income families.
